“The Queen passed away peacefully this afternoon at Balmoral,” the official royal website said. “The King and Queen will remain in Balmoral tonight and return to London tomorrow.”

Queen Elizabeth celebrated her Platinum Jubilee this summer and was Britain’s longest-reigning monarch. She became heir to the throne after her uncle Edward VIII abdicated in 1936. Elizabeth, then 25, became queen when her father George VI died in February 1952, and her coronation in 1953 was the first to be televised in England.

She was married to Philip Mountbatten for 72 years until his death in April 2021 and had four children, Charles, Anne, Andrew and Edward. The Queen also leaves eight grandchildren and 12 great-grandchildren.
